How your role will add to the story:
The HR Specialist plays a key generalist role in supporting the business objectives of Mercedes-Benz Canada and Mercedes-Benz Financial Services. This role partners closely with employees and leaders to deliver HR programs, policies, and initiatives that build a high-performing, engaged, and future-ready workforce.
A day in the life:
HRIS Management – 30%
- Manage all HR transactions in PeopleSoft (hires, promotions, transfers, terminations) while maintaining data accuracy and compliance.
- Lead HR systems maintenance, upgrades, and process automation to improve efficiency.
- Support HR Transformation and system-related projects, resolving complex data or system issues.
- Develop user guides, process documentation, and align system standards with global HR counterparts.
HR Compliance – 20%
- Oversee HR policies, employee handbooks, and compliance frameworks for MB Canada and MBFS.
- Ensure updates reflect current legislation and MBAG standards, managing approvals and stakeholder alignment.
- Lead internal audits, data governance, and control processes (four-eyes principle, data deletion, etc.).
- Develop and execute communication plans for HR policy changes and compliance topics.
Administrative / Other – 20%
- Provide day-to-day HR operational support and respond to employee inquiries on systems, pay, and benefits.
- Manage vendor relationships, contracts, and invoice tracking.
- Support HR events, communications, and data reporting.
- Maintain secure and accurate employee records while ensuring compliance with internal and external requirements.
Onboarding – 10%
- Coordinate the full onboarding experience including first-day logistics, orientations, and manager communication.
- Administer new hire and manager surveys and implement improvements based on feedback.
- Recommend process enhancements to improve efficiency and employee experience.
- Manage vendor coordination for temporary housing and relocation support.
Immigration – 10%
- Act as the main contact for all employee immigration matters and liaise with external legal counsel.
- Manage and track work permits, visas, and PR applications, ensuring accuracy and timely renewals.
- Provide guidance to hiring managers and employees on immigration policies and compliance.
- Partner with Talent Acquisition to support international recruitment needs.
Programs & Strategies – 10%
- Manage and enhance employee programs such as Rewards & Recognition and training initiatives.
- Support HRBPs with learning, development, and organizational change projects.
- Partner with Talent Acquisition on the Make Your Mark Internship Program and other talent initiatives.

Mercedes-Benz Star skills, requirements & traits:
- Post-secondary education in Human Resources, Business, or a related field, with 3–5 years of HR Coordinator or Generalist experience; CHRP designation obtained or in progress preferred.
- Proficiency in MS Office and HR systems such as PeopleSoft, Taleo (ATS), and LinkedIn Recruiter
- Solid understanding of HR legislation, compliance practices, and policy administration.
- Strong interpersonal, communication, and relationship-building skills with the ability to engage employees and leaders at all levels.
- Proven ability to manage multiple HR initiatives, priorities, and deadlines with strong organization and attention to detail.
- Demonstrated integrity, sound judgment, and discretion when handling confidential or sensitive information.
- Collaborative team player with a customer-focused mindset and the ability to work effectively across diverse teams.
